故事
我想有一台可以在 web 页面就很方便的设置科学上网的路由器,让我可以随时切换过去看奈飞,虽然小米路由器 root 了之后是可以装 ssr 的,但是在终端下配置起来还是太麻烦了。
所以我就刷了 OpenWRT ,期间不知道漏掉了哪里... 然后路由器就不停的重启..重启,基本上和砖头差不多了。所以就想通过 TTL 把它救回来。
准备工作
预备知识:
pandavan(老毛子) 和 pandorabox(潘多拉) 是两个系统,他们都是基于 OpenWRT 进行定制开发的,想要了解第三方系统,可以去看一下 路由器常见的第三方系统 。
需要的工具及流程:
使用软件:TFTP、PuTTY
硬件:USB转TTL模块
固件:通过 padavan 固件列表,在里面找到自已需要的小米路由器型号的固件,然后下载好备用。
流程:
1、安装USB转TTL模块驱动,win7以上系统会自动安装,安装好之后在设备管理器里看一下端口号,我这里是COM4(中途换USB接口这个数字会变)
2、TTL端RX接路由器TX,TTL端TX接路由器RX,GND接GND,剩下一个不接,另外用网线把路由器和电脑连接起来,路由器插到lan口,电脑IP设置为192.168.1.3 1
杜邦线连接路由器那端最好把排针焊到路由器板子上。
3、打开TFTP软件(一直不要关闭,后面拷入固件要用到),current directory设置为存放固件的文件夹,service interface设置为192.168.1.3那个网口。(我这里是192.168.5.118是因为我截图是刷完之后改过的,不用理会)
在电脑上打开putty,选择用串口连接,串行口就填电脑设备管理器看到的那个,速度填115200(如果连接上出现乱码就改成117500)
4、然后点打开,打开后什么都没有,然后再给路由器通电,顺利的话现在就可以在窗口中看到路由器状态信息了,我这个一直显示在重启
5、刚启动进去有几秒钟有一步是让选择启动方式(只有3秒钟选择时间),我选的是2,即从TFTP拷入固件并写入,接着会有一行提示,按Y确认,接着会提示设置input ip=192.168.1.1,按回车;又提示server ip=192.168.1.3,再回车;提示输入要输入的固件名称,为了输入方便我提前把固件名称改成了mi3.trx,注意加后缀
6、接下来就是等待固件拷贝并写入,大概四五分钟左右,完成刷机之后把路由器断电,拆掉TTL连接线,电脑IP改为192.168.123.3,网关:192.168.123.1。在浏览器中输入192.168.123.1就可以开始愉快地玩耍了。(用户名和密码都是admin)
评论区